Playlists

Create a playlist

To create a playlist of songs, in the main display,
do the following:
1 In
Music menu
view, select Playlists.
2 Select
Options
>
Create
3 Enter a name for the playlist, and select OK.
4 Expand and collapse an artist title to find the songs you
want to include in the playlist. Press
To show the song list under an artist title, scroll to the
right. To hide the song list, scroll to the left.
5 When you have made your selections, select Done.
